Salem Statesman Journal, Friday, Jun 15 1973:

Molalla -- Wayne K. Morland, 69, of Rt. 2 Box 270 A, Molalla, died of cancer Thursday in a Silverton hospital. He was born in Woodburn.


He grew up in Woodburn, came to Molalla from Forest Grove, lived here 23 years. He operated Cedardale Store from 1950 to 1962, and later worked for Molalla Hardware Co.


Surviving are his wife, Mildred; son William of Molalla; and two grandchildren.


Services will be at 1 pm Saturday at Everhart & Kent. Interment will be in Adams Cemetery.

Per Oregon Marriage Index, on Sep 22 1928 in Benton Co, OR, Mildred King, 16, married Kenneth W. Morland, 21.


Corvallis Gazette-Times, Monday, Sep 24 1928:

A marriage license was issued Saturday afternoon from the county clerks' office to Kenneth W. Moreland of Glenwood, WA, and Mildred King of Summit. The bride is but 16, and the couple were accompanied to Corvallis by Miss King's mother, Mrs. Aurelia Daniels, who gave her consent to the marriage.
